INTENDED USE
The portable Electric Cement Mixer is ideal for concrete jobs such as footings and bases, binding
block and concrete patching. When the job is complete, the compact Electric Cement Mixer easily fits
into the trunk of most vehicles.
TECHNICAL SPECIFICATIONS
Item
Description
Motor
110V,60HZ,250W
Motor Speed
1720 RPM
Loading Capacity
2.0 cu.ft.
Mixing Capacity
0.88 cu.ft.
Drum Rotate Speed
26 RPM
Drum Opening
10-4/5"

WORK AREA
Keep work area clean,
free of clutter and well lit.
Cluttered and dark work areas can cause
accidents.
Do not use your tool where there is a risk of causing a fire or an explosion;
e.g. in the
presence of flammable liquids, gasses, or dust. Power tools create sparks, which may ignite the
dust or fumes.
